In our study, allergic rhinitis and asthma were more common in palm tree garden workers than in the general population. These symptoms in both workers and office employees were higher in spring. The symptoms of allergic rhinitis (including sneezing, runny nose, and blocked nose) were significantly greater in palm tree garden workers (P=0.038).

Furthermore, in this study, no significant relation was observed between the prevalence of asthma and contact with dust, contact with pets' skin and hair, family history of asthma, or the use of perfume and air freshener. However, no relationship was observed between age, duration of employment, smoking cigarettes, hookah, or opium addiction with asthma. The correlation between asthma and occupation was significant ( P=0.046) and asthma prevalence was higher in palm tree garden workers. Descriptive statistics, chi-square test, t- test, and logistics regression were used to analyze data. Data collection included demographics, as well as standard International Study of Asthma and Allergies in Childhood (ISAAC) and A New Symptom-Based Questionnaire for Predicting the Presence of Asthma (ASQ) questionnaires. This was a cross-sectional study including 50 palm tree garden workers and a control group of 50 office employees. The present study aimed to investigate the correlation between asthma or allergic rhinitis and employment in the palm tree gardens of Jahrom, Iran.
